ABOUT THE PROJECT
Oklahoma State University partnered with the Cherokee Nation to construct a new osteopathic medicine building to support the health program at OSU. H2I Group was contracted to furnish and install the Architectural Woodwork scope on this project. Our solutions, installed by H2I Group’s qualified carpenters, included multiple die wall reception desks, plastic laminate casework, engineered stone countertops, and acrylic sills.
